Coming Soon: Road & Bike Lane Upgrades on Coronation Avenue


The City of Duncan is breaking ground on a major east-west cycling corridor, adding protected bike lanes in both directions along Coronation Avenue, Ypres Street, and Queens Road between the Trans Canada Highway and Duncan Street. This project enhances safety for cyclists while improving overall transportation flow.


Key Road Changes:

 For Bicycles: Protected bike lanes will be installed along the corridor. Bikes can travel in both directions on Queens Road and Ypres Street.


For Vehicles:

  • Westbound traffic on Coronation Avenue will be diverted to Ypres Street and Queens Road to access downtown.

  • Queens Road will become a one-way street westbound, with new boulevards and trees added.

  • Parking changes: Parking on the south side of Queens Road will be removed, while most parking on the north side will remain. Additional parking spaces will be available on the east side of Ypres Street.

  •  

  • Coronation Avenue will remain open to eastbound traffic and retain two-way local access between Ypres Street and Duncan Street.

This project is expected to be completed by May 2025. Learn more at bigconversations.duncan.ca/coronation-avenue-bike-lanes.
